Semi Trailers Accessories Market size was valued at USD 5.2 Billion in 2022 and is projected to reach USD 8.4 Billion by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 6.1% from 2024 to 2030.
The Semi Trailers Accessories Market has seen substantial growth due to the increasing demand for efficient and safe transportation solutions across various industries. The accessories for semi-trailers are essential components designed to enhance the functionality, safety, and durability of the trailers, ensuring that goods can be transported in a secure and cost-effective manner. These accessories include trailer axles, brakes, suspension systems, lighting, and load-securing devices, all of which contribute to the operational efficiency of semi-trailers. The market is largely influenced by the development of advanced transportation technologies, as well as stringent government regulations regarding safety and emissions. As industries continue to expand and globalization increases, the need for these accessories becomes more crucial to maintain high performance and safety standards in logistics operations.

The chemical industry is another key application of semi-trailer accessories, requiring specialized components that ensure the safe and compliant transportation of hazardous and non-hazardous chemicals. Semi-trailers designed for this sector typically require high-grade materials and safety mechanisms to handle extreme conditions, such as high pressure, temperature fluctuations, and corrosive substances. Accessories like spill containment systems, explosion-proof lighting, enhanced sealing mechanisms, and reinforced chassis are critical for preventing leaks, spills, and other safety hazards. As chemicals are often transported in bulk quantities, the durability of the semi-trailer accessories becomes paramount to ensure that trailers can withstand prolonged exposure to hazardous materials.
With rising global demand for chemicals in industries such as pharmaceuticals, agriculture, and manufacturing, there is a continuous need for innovation in semi-trailer accessories. Regulatory bodies across the world, such as OSHA in the U.S. and the European Chemicals Agency (ECHA), impose strict safety standards for transporting chemicals, further driving the need for advanced trailer accessories. Additionally, as chemical transportation often involves cross-border shipping, the industry demands accessories that comply with international regulations, ensuring smooth logistics operations without delays or penalties. Therefore, the chemical sector represents a growing and highly specialized market for semi-trailer accessories.
The food industry requires specific semi-trailer accessories to transport perishable goods such as fresh produce, dairy, meats, and frozen products. The need for temperature-controlled trailers has surged in recent years due to the growing demand for fresh food and the expansion of global food supply chains. Semi-trailer accessories, including refrigeration units, humidity control systems, and thermal insulation, are essential to maintain the quality and safety of food products during transit. Accessories that facilitate quick loading and unloading, such as hydraulic lift gates and automated cargo handling systems, are also critical in the food logistics process, improving efficiency and reducing handling time.
Moreover, the food industry is increasingly focused on sustainability and reducing food waste during transportation. To address these concerns, the demand for energy-efficient and eco-friendly trailer accessories has grown. Lightweight materials that reduce fuel consumption, as well as systems that improve cargo safety, help minimize the risk of spoilage and damage. As food production and consumption patterns evolve, particularly in emerging markets, the need for high-quality, specialized accessories for food transport continues to expand. This growth is further amplified by the rise of e-commerce platforms in the food industry, which require timely and reliable transportation solutions.
The cement industry relies heavily on the efficient and safe transportation of bulk materials, such as cement powder, sand, and aggregates, which are often transported in large volumes. Semi-trailer accessories in this sector are designed to withstand the heavy loads and rough conditions typical in cement transportation. Accessories such as reinforced trailers, load-distributing axles, dust suppression systems, and robust braking mechanisms are essential for ensuring the safe delivery of these materials. Due to the abrasive nature of the transported materials, the durability and strength of semi-trailer accessories are key factors in reducing maintenance costs and extending the life of trailers in the cement industry.
As construction projects increase globally, particularly in emerging markets, the demand for cement is expected to grow, thereby driving the need for more efficient transportation solutions. Semi-trailer accessories that enhance load capacity and reduce the risk of material spillage or contamination are in high demand. Additionally, technological advancements such as telematics for fleet management and real-time monitoring are expected to further boost the need for specialized accessories. The growing focus on reducing operational costs and increasing productivity within the cement industry will continue to fuel demand for high-performance semi-trailer accessories.
The oil and gas industry presents a unique set of challenges for semi-trailer accessories, requiring components that can handle the transportation of hazardous liquids, fuels, and gases. Specialized trailers are designed for the transportation of petroleum products, chemicals, and other energy-related materials, and these trailers require accessories such as pressure-relief valves, explosion-proof lighting, and corrosion-resistant coatings to ensure safety. Additionally, trailers used in the oil and gas industry are often subjected to extreme conditions, including high temperatures and rough terrain, necessitating accessories that enhance trailer durability and safety. The need for accessories that improve fuel efficiency, reduce emissions, and comply with stringent environmental regulations is also growing as the industry seeks to reduce its environmental impact.
With increasing global energy demand and the expansion of oil and gas exploration activities, the transportation of materials in this sector is becoming more complex and specialized. Semi-trailer accessories that enable the safe and efficient transportation of hazardous materials are critical to ensuring regulatory compliance and minimizing operational risks. As the industry continues to evolve, particularly with the growing focus on renewable energy sources and sustainable practices, there will be an increased need for advanced trailer accessories that meet higher safety and environmental standards.
